Re: [asterisk-users] tdm2400p question

2006-10-16 Thread George Pajari
The TDM2400P supports up to six quad modules -- each quad module 
supports EITHER four FXS ports OR four FXO ports...


THEREFORE
 with 6 quad FXO modules one has 24 FXO ports,
 with 5 quad FXO modules and 1 quad FXS module one has 20 FXO ports and 
4 FXS ports...


the remainder of these examples is left as an exercise for the reader.

The board does not have to be fully populated (i.e. you do not need to 
have all six quad module positions filled).

If the TDM card's connector is actually an Amphenol 50 (which *just*
fits into a card bracket hole, IIRC) and it's actually wired in
accordance with RJ21X, then you can get pre-stubbed, pre-labeled 66 and
110 blocks with the connectorized cable attached, which -- if you're
doing an install of any size -- will save you endless grief.
